San Marcos is a growing inland city in northern San Diego County known for its blend of established neighborhoods, hillside master-planned communities, and a rapidly expanding higher-education and commercial core. Home to California State University San Marcos and Palomar College, the city draws a mix of families, students, and professionals. Its topography ranges from valley floors to elevated view lots, producing a wide spread of property types and values.

San Marcos Real Estate Market

The residential market spans entry-level condominiums and townhomes near the university corridor to custom view estates in the hills. San Elijo Hills, a self-contained master-planned community in the southwest, commands premium pricing driven by newer construction, view lots, and its own town center and schools. Older tracts north of State Route 78 and around Lake San Marcos offer more moderate price points, including a 55-plus resort component. Price drivers include elevation and view, proximity to the CSUSM and Palomar corridors, lot size, and school assignment within the San Marcos Unified boundaries. Newer subdivisions off San Elijo Road and Twin Oaks Valley Road continue to influence comparable selection.

Local Highlights

Landmarks include California State University San Marcos, Palomar College, the San Elijo Hills town center, Discovery Lake, Double Peak Park, and the Restaurant Row dining district.

Local Valuation Considerations

Appraisers must account for significant elevation and view variation across the city, which can materially affect value even within a single tract, and should isolate San Elijo Hills and Lake San Marcos as distinct submarkets. Age of construction and HOA structure vary widely and require careful comparable bracketing.
